Sweet azuki shake.
When I made steamed buns on Friday I filled half of the dough with mock meat and the other half with sweetened red bean (azuki) paste. BUT, as it always happens, I made waaay to much of both fillings so I decided to use some of the sweet bean paste to make myself a tasty tasty milkshake: almond milk, some silken tofu, sweetened red bean paste, half a banana and a few ice cubes.
